Certificates, fees & processing
| Record | Fee | Processing |
|---|---|---|
| Birth Certificate | $20.00 | 4–5 weeksArizona estimate |
| Death Certificate | $20.00 | 4–5 weeksArizona estimate |
Processing times are set at state level — county offices do not publish their own — and are estimates that vary with demand.
